What Are Concussion Tests?

Concussion tests are a series of assessments designed to evaluate various aspects of brain function after a head injury. These tests help determine the presence and severity of a concussion, monitor recovery, and guide return-to-activity decisions. Concussion tests measure cognitive abilities, balance, memory, reaction time, and other neurological functions that may be impacted by the injury. Cognitive Function Tests

One of the primary measurements in concussion tests is cognitive function, which includes memory, attention, and problem-solving abilities. Cognitive tests assess how well the brain processes information and how efficiently it can perform tasks. Common cognitive function tests include:

  • Immediate Post-Concussion Assessment and Cognitive Testing (ImPACT): This computerized test measures attention span, working memory, and reaction time. It is widely used in sports settings to establish a baseline and compare post-injury performance.
  • Standardized Assessment of Concussion (SAC): This test evaluates orientation, immediate memory, concentration, and delayed recall.
  • Montreal Cognitive Assessment (MoCA): Often used in more detailed evaluations, MoCA assesses various cognitive domains including executive function and visuospatial abilities.

Balance and Coordination Tests

Balance and coordination are often affected by a concussion, making these important measurements in concussion testing. Healthcare providers use these tests to assess the patient’s ability to maintain stability and control movements. Common balance and coordination tests include:

  • Balance Error Scoring System (BESS): This test requires the patient to maintain balance in different stances and on different surfaces while minimizing errors.
  • Romberg Test: A simple test where the patient stands with feet together and eyes closed to assess balance and detect instability.
  • Tandem Gait Test: This test involves walking heel-to-toe in a straight line, which can reveal difficulties in coordination and balance.

Reaction Time Tests

Reaction time is another critical measure in concussion tests, as concussions often slow down the brain’s ability to process and respond to stimuli. Delayed reaction time can indicate ongoing cognitive impairment. Reaction time tests may include:

  • Computerized Reaction Time Tests: These tests measure how quickly a person can respond to visual or auditory stimuli on a computer screen.
  • Simple Manual Reaction Tests: Using devices like a ruler drop test, the patient’s reaction time is measured by how quickly they can catch a falling object after it is released.

Memory Tests

Memory function is often assessed in concussion evaluations to determine the impact of the injury on both short-term and long-term memory. Memory tests may include:

  • Immediate Memory Recall: The patient is asked to recall a list of words or objects immediately after hearing them.
  • Delayed Recall: After a short delay, the patient is asked to remember the same list of words or objects, which tests memory retention.
  • Verbal Learning and Memory Tests: These assess both the ability to learn new information and recall it after a delay, providing insight into how well the brain can process and store information.

Neuropsychological Testing

For more comprehensive assessments, neuropsychological testing may be conducted. These tests provide detailed measurements of cognitive abilities and can help identify specific areas of impairment. The Role of Baseline Testing

Baseline testing is a proactive measure used to assess an individual’s normal brain function before any injury occurs. This baseline data can be compared to post-injury test results to determine the extent of cognitive impairment caused by a concussion. Baseline testing is particularly common in sports environments where athletes are at higher risk for concussions.
